It depends on your starting level, but a focused plan is typically 2–4 weeks: master SELECT, JOINs, and aggregations first, then practice window functions, CTEs, and ranking problems daily. A consistent 30–60 minutes of solving real questions a day is often enough to reach interview readiness.
